(Perfect) (美、愛、英)珀費克特(人名)詞源解說 13世紀初期進入英語,直接源自古法語的parfit;最初源自古典拉丁語的perfectus(perficere的過去分詞):per (完全的) + facere (執(zhí)行,做),意為完整的做好。同根派生adj性質的同根詞perfectible:可完成的;可使完美的。perfective:完成的;完成式的。adv性質的同根詞perfectly:完美地;完全地;無瑕疵地。n性質的同根詞perfection:完善;完美。perfectionist:完美主義者,追求完美的人;至善論者。perfectionism:至善論;十全十美主義。perfectibility:完全性;可改善性;可完美性。perfective:完成式;完成式的動詞。perfect相關詞用法辨析adj. (形容詞)perfect的基本意思是“完美的,完善的,理想的”,當形容具體事物時,還可表示“完整的,完好無損的,無缺陷的”; 當形容抽象事物時,表示“完全的,絕對的”。perfect引申還可指“正確的,精確的”。 perfect可以作“十足的,十分的,完全的”解,常用來加強所修飾名詞的語氣。指人時多用在行為、品德方面,意思是“高雅的,無瑕的”“絕對的”“不折不扣的”。 perfect是強化形容詞,沒有程度上的區(qū)別,因此,一般不用very等詞來修飾,也不用于比較等級。 perfect作“完美的”解時,在句中可用作定語或表語; 作“完全的”解時,在句中主要用作定語。 v. (動詞)perfect是及物動詞,意思是“使…完美,使…熟練〔精通〕”,其賓語多為抽象名詞。 Perfect常表達一種絕對的意思,所以在使用時,不可以在它前面加比較副詞,如“more perfect”,“very perfect”; 邏輯上來講,是不可能有超越完美的,但是,邏輯的引導通常不是一種確定的引導,也有文學作品中,為了加強比較,會用“比...更加完美”來表達。G. M.
